NICHOLAS BETHELL MEP Conservative Party Born 1938. Nominated Conservative MEP 1975-1979; MEP for London North West, 1979-94; MEP for London Region 1999-2003. President, Friends of Gibraltar's Heritage, 1992-2001; Friends of Cyprus, 2001- (Chairman, 1981-2001). Commander, Order of Merit (Poland), 1991. Member of the House of Lords, 1967-99. Lord-in-Waiting to the Queen, 1970-71. Consultant to Police Federation of England and Wales, 1989-2000. President, Uxbridge Conservative Association, 1995-99. President, Brent East Conservative Association, 1988-95. Vice-President, Brill CC, 1997-. Education: Pembroke College, Cambridge (MA 1965, PhD 1987). Publications: - Gomulka: his Poland and his Communism, 1969 - The War Hitler Won, 1972 - The Last Secret, 1974 - The Palestine Triangle, 1979 - The Great Betrayal, 1984 - Spies and other Secrets,1994. Translations including Cancer Ward by Alexander Solzhenitsyn. In the European Parliament, Member in the Committees: Foreign Affairs, Human Rights, Common Security and Defence Policy. |
